Abstract

The purpose of this research was to increase students' achievement in reading comprehension by implementing the LMS Moodle to the 10th grade students at SMA Petra 4 Sidoarjo in the academic year 2020/2021. Classroom Action Research (CAR) was applied in conducting this study from January to June 2021. Each cycle of CAR consisted of four steps: planning, action, observation, and reflection. The data were gathered through the use of two instruments: observation and test. The results indicated that students made great progress in their ability to comprehend the reading texts. Pre-test mean score was only 72.71, but improved to 79.29 in cycle 1 and 86.57 in cycle 2. The lowest pre-test score was only 65 and improved to 70 to 75 in subsequent cycles. Meanwhile, the highest pre-test score was 82.5, and the highest post-tests scores were 92.5 and 95. In case of the students who passed the tests, while only 9 students (25.71%) passed the pre-test, there were significant improvements in post-tests, with 21 students (60%) passing in post-test cycle 1 and 33 students (94.29%) passing in post-test cycle 2. This research was stopped in cycle 2 due to the fact that the criteria for success were met in a percentage of 94.29%, with 33 students passing the post-test in cycle 2, based on the Minimum Mastery Criteria (KKM) standard of > 76
